2018-08-28 22:50:22 +02:00
{
"name" : "vikunja-frontend" ,
2019-12-15 20:42:40 +00:00
"version" : "0.10.0" ,
2018-08-28 22:50:22 +02:00
"private" : true ,
"scripts" : {
2021-07-25 13:27:15 +00:00
"serve" : "vite" ,
"serve:dist-dev" : "node scripts/serve-dist.js" ,
2022-02-18 12:29:39 +01:00
"serve:dist" : "vite preview --port 4173" ,
2021-07-26 20:26:53 +00:00
"build" : "vite build && workbox copyLibraries dist/" ,
2021-10-07 13:59:10 +02:00
"build:modern-only" : "BUILD_MODERN_ONLY=true vite build && workbox copyLibraries dist/" ,
2021-07-25 13:27:15 +00:00
"build:dev" : "vite build -m development --outDir dist-dev/" ,
2021-07-26 16:59:59 +02:00
"lint" : "eslint --ignore-pattern '*.test.*' ./src --ext .vue,.js,.ts" ,
2020-12-10 13:52:35 +00:00
"cypress:open" : "cypress open" ,
2022-09-15 11:59:29 +00:00
"test:unit" : "vitest --run" ,
2022-01-09 10:17:01 +00:00
"test:unit-watch" : "vitest watch" ,
2021-10-07 13:59:10 +02:00
"test:frontend" : "cypress run" ,
2022-04-10 02:40:15 +02:00
"typecheck" : "vue-tsc --noEmit && vue-tsc --noEmit -p tsconfig.vitest.json --composite false" ,
2021-10-07 13:59:10 +02:00
"browserslist:update" : "npx browserslist@latest --update-db"
2018-08-28 22:50:22 +02:00
} ,
"dependencies" : {
2022-09-08 11:34:48 +02:00
"@fortawesome/fontawesome-svg-core" : "6.2.0" ,
"@fortawesome/free-regular-svg-icons" : "6.2.0" ,
"@fortawesome/free-solid-svg-icons" : "6.2.0" ,
"@fortawesome/vue-fontawesome" : "3.0.1" ,
2022-07-21 13:35:54 +00:00
"@github/hotkey" : "2.0.1" ,
2022-09-02 07:38:40 +00:00
"@kyvg/vue3-notification" : "2.4.1" ,
2022-10-10 14:42:13 +00:00
"@sentry/tracing" : "7.15.0" ,
"@sentry/vue" : "7.15.0" ,
2022-01-05 16:45:48 +00:00
"@types/is-touch-device" : "1.0.0" ,
2022-09-06 12:20:22 +00:00
"@types/lodash.clonedeep" : "4.5.7" ,
2022-09-18 08:03:50 +00:00
"@types/sortablejs" : "1.15.0" ,
2022-09-26 10:58:34 +00:00
"@vueuse/core" : "9.3.0" ,
"@vueuse/router" : "9.3.0" ,
2022-09-08 11:34:48 +02:00
"axios" : "0.27.2" ,
2022-10-03 10:29:17 +00:00
"blurhash" : "2.0.3" ,
2021-11-23 09:20:40 +00:00
"bulma-css-variables" : "0.9.33" ,
2020-12-02 07:05:10 +00:00
"camel-case" : "4.1.2" ,
2022-09-22 11:03:43 +00:00
"codemirror" : "5.65.9" ,
2022-09-13 13:26:48 +00:00
"date-fns" : "2.29.3" ,
2022-09-02 06:46:25 +00:00
"dompurify" : "2.4.0" ,
2022-09-20 15:38:56 +00:00
"easymde" : "2.18.0" ,
2022-04-20 11:36:37 +00:00
"flatpickr" : "4.6.13" ,
2021-11-14 21:45:03 +00:00
"flexsearch" : "0.7.21" ,
2022-10-04 11:28:33 +00:00
"floating-vue" : "2.0.0-beta.20" ,
2022-07-14 12:43:46 +00:00
"highlight.js" : "11.6.0" ,
2021-07-28 20:13:00 +00:00
"is-touch-device" : "1.0.1" ,
2021-10-18 06:12:47 +00:00
"lodash.clonedeep" : "4.5.0" ,
"lodash.debounce" : "4.0.8" ,
2022-10-01 09:03:52 +00:00
"marked" : "4.1.1" ,
2022-10-11 05:27:16 +00:00
"minimist" : "1.2.7" ,
2022-10-09 11:06:58 +00:00
"pinia" : "2.0.23" ,
2020-12-10 15:36:38 +00:00
"register-service-worker" : "1.7.2" ,
2020-12-02 12:41:52 +00:00
"snake-case" : "3.0.4" ,
2022-04-09 20:00:29 +02:00
"sortablejs" : "1.15.0" ,
2022-07-14 12:41:41 +00:00
"ufo" : "0.8.5" ,
2022-09-28 04:03:18 +00:00
"vue" : "3.2.40" ,
2022-10-04 11:16:44 +00:00
"vue-advanced-cropper" : "2.8.6" ,
2021-10-18 06:12:47 +00:00
"vue-drag-resize" : "2.0.3" ,
2022-10-06 13:10:33 +00:00
"vue-flatpickr-component" : "9.0.8" ,
2022-08-05 18:28:31 +00:00
"vue-i18n" : "9.2.2" ,
2022-09-01 14:16:43 +00:00
"vue-router" : "4.1.5" ,
2022-08-02 11:40:56 +00:00
"workbox-precaching" : "6.5.4" ,
2022-05-22 19:53:21 +02:00
"zhyswan-vuedraggable" : "4.1.3"
2018-08-28 22:50:22 +02:00
} ,
"devDependencies" : {
2022-06-30 10:16:50 +00:00
"@4tw/cypress-drag-drop" : "2.2.1" ,
2022-10-11 14:14:50 +00:00
"@cypress/vite-dev-server" : "3.3.1" ,
2022-09-01 15:13:11 +00:00
"@cypress/vue" : "4.2.0" ,
2022-09-01 16:17:24 +00:00
"@faker-js/faker" : "7.5.0" ,
2022-10-04 12:23:55 +00:00
"@rushstack/eslint-patch" : "1.2.0" ,
2022-09-15 13:02:49 +00:00
"@types/dompurify" : "2.3.4" ,
2022-03-17 12:21:30 +00:00
"@types/flexsearch" : "0.7.3" ,
2022-10-04 18:25:43 +00:00
"@types/lodash.debounce" : "4.0.7" ,
2022-10-03 12:18:20 +02:00
"@types/marked" : "4.0.7" ,
2022-10-11 05:26:35 +00:00
"@types/node" : "16.11.65" ,
2022-10-10 20:06:50 +00:00
"@typescript-eslint/eslint-plugin" : "5.40.0" ,
"@typescript-eslint/parser" : "5.40.0" ,
2022-09-19 15:00:19 +00:00
"@vitejs/plugin-legacy" : "2.2.0" ,
2022-10-02 17:33:16 +00:00
"@vitejs/plugin-vue" : "3.1.2" ,
2022-09-22 07:03:29 +00:00
"@vue/eslint-config-typescript" : "11.0.2" ,
2022-09-29 06:03:19 +00:00
"@vue/test-utils" : "2.1.0" ,
2022-04-10 02:40:15 +02:00
"@vue/tsconfig" : "0.1.3" ,
2022-09-21 00:03:32 +00:00
"autoprefixer" : "10.4.12" ,
2022-09-19 08:04:45 +00:00
"browserslist" : "4.21.4" ,
2022-10-10 06:55:32 +00:00
"caniuse-lite" : "1.0.30001418" ,
2022-09-27 17:17:19 +00:00
"cypress" : "10.9.0" ,
2022-09-29 17:03:26 +00:00
"esbuild" : "0.15.10" ,
2022-10-07 23:03:56 +00:00
"eslint" : "8.25.0" ,
2022-10-04 07:03:09 +00:00
"eslint-plugin-vue" : "9.6.0" ,
2022-10-09 01:03:13 +00:00
"express" : "4.18.2" ,
2022-10-07 16:16:03 +00:00
"happy-dom" : "7.4.0" ,
2022-10-10 06:54:45 +00:00
"netlify-cli" : "12.0.7" ,
2022-09-30 12:58:39 +00:00
"postcss" : "8.4.17" ,
2022-09-15 06:03:05 +00:00
"postcss-preset-env" : "7.8.2" ,
2022-10-11 14:14:41 +00:00
"rollup" : "3.0.0" ,
2022-09-26 11:16:21 +00:00
"rollup-plugin-visualizer" : "5.8.2" ,
2022-09-22 12:03:29 +00:00
"sass" : "1.55.0" ,
2022-09-27 20:03:08 +00:00
"typescript" : "4.8.4" ,
2022-10-10 09:08:16 +00:00
"vite" : "3.1.7" ,
2022-09-22 11:03:35 +00:00
"vite-plugin-pwa" : "0.13.1" ,
2022-09-07 14:29:59 +00:00
"vite-svg-loader" : "3.6.0" ,
2022-10-10 20:05:13 +00:00
"vitest" : "0.24.1" ,
2022-10-09 20:49:08 +00:00
"vue-tsc" : "1.0.3" ,
2022-02-11 07:32:28 +00:00
"wait-on" : "6.0.1" ,
2022-08-02 11:40:56 +00:00
"workbox-cli" : "6.5.4"
2018-08-28 22:50:22 +02:00
} ,
"postcss" : {
"plugins" : {
"autoprefixer" : { }
}
} ,
2021-11-27 19:36:57 +00:00
"license" : "AGPL-3.0-or-later" ,
2022-10-10 20:05:57 +00:00
"packageManager" : "pnpm@7.13.4"
2021-07-19 18:20:49 +00:00
}